The very first step on how to do metal roofing is to understand just how much metal roofing is needed and this will be determined by measuring the height and length of the roofing system and its edges. a change of your old roofing, it is important to do mindful inspection of loose roof or harmed protrusions. Check the roofing system pitch utilizing a determining square and a level and remember of the minimum requirement as advised by the maker.
The next requirement is to figure out the roof underlayment which helps prevent unneeded wetness on the metal roof throughout particular weather conditions. The underlayment must protrude on all roofing edges by 1 1/2 inches, expand on vent pipelines by at least 1 1/2 inches, and on sidewalls by a minimum of 6 inches. It is best to put on red rosin paper over the felt paper to prevent sticking on the metal if your metal roof is located right versus the underlayment.

Elastomeric Roofing
roof or rubber roofing, as it is commonly called, is one type of artificial roofing material that is a structure of recycled rubber. This rubber is being chipped off in the rubber mill and the small chips are mixed with various chemicals to make the RRPV (Recycled Rubber Poyurethane Elastomer) or the EPDM (Ehtylene Propylene Diene Monomer). To be able to come up with ultra violet (UV) filtering capability, makers of rubber roofing system typically include crushed slate, stone, or limestone to the mixture. It likewise boosts the appearance of the material and its sturdiness.

But correct covering choice ought to be done, as not all elastomeric coverings are the same. They might vary in resilience, adhesion, and in a few of its mechanical residential or commercial properties such as tensile strength and elongation. Your roofing consultant can get you the very best guidance on this.
roofing, elastomeric roof is 100% percent water resistant due to the fact that of its anti-porous home. It is likewise fireproof and a single-ply application is all that is needed. Since of its UV filtering ability, the product is able to withstand against ultraviolet radiation, gases, and even snow and ice. This type of roofing product can last from 40 years onwards, depending upon the resilience of the rubber.
Don't ever think of using this type of roof material if you live in a location where temperature can go as low as 20 degree Celsius. Elastomeric roofs are not very versatile in low temperatures.
